Burkina Faso‌ Faces Escalating Violence as islamist Groups​ Target Civilians

In ⁤a grim escalation of violence, armed groups linked to islamist extremism have⁢ launched a series of brutal attacks across Burkina​ Faso, particularly targeting unsuspecting civilians. The recent ​spate of violence,characterized by massacres and abductions,has left ​entire communities paralyzed with fear. Reports indicate‌ that these groups‌ employ increasingly ⁤refined tactics, enabling them to strike swiftly and retreat into the vast, rugged terrain that hinders security forces’ response.Key​ incidents include:

  • Mass shootings: Innocent ‍villagers caught ⁢in ambushes while ‍tending to their daily activities.
  • Abductions: Men, ⁣women, and children taken hostage for ransom or forced recruitment⁤ into militant ranks.
  • Destruction of property: Homes and ​local establishments razed,⁤ further displacing families.

The human cost ‍of ‍these ‍attacks is ⁢staggering, as⁣ communities ​grapple​ with not onyl⁤ the immediate physical threat but⁢ also ⁢the long-term ‍implications for their social fabric. The humanitarian situation is dire, with many fleeing to urban‌ centers⁢ in search of ‌safety, only to find themselves in‌ overcrowded camps where resources are ⁤scarce.Aid organizations are struggling to keep up with the mounting demand for assistance, revealing a critical gap in the ​national​ and international response to the burgeoning​ crisis. Compounding the issue,there are accusations​ of government forces‌ committing human rights abuses in their efforts to retake control,leaving many to wonder whether the path to peace can ever be⁣ restored.

In-Depth Analysis of‌ Human Rights ⁤Violations‌ and the Humanitarian⁢ Crisis

The ongoing violence in Burkina Faso has escalated dramatically in recent months,resulting in a⁤ profound humanitarian crisis that has forced thousands ‌to flee ‍their​ homes.Reports from Human Rights Watch detail alarming incidents where ​ Islamist armed groups have ‍executed ⁢coordinated attacks against civilian ⁢populations. Entire communities are left ⁤devastated as these groups target individuals based on perceived ‌affiliations or beliefs, often perpetrating⁣ mass killings ‍and abductions. The impact ⁢of these actions ⁣reverberates through the‌ fragile ⁣social fabric ‌of the region,⁢ contributing to a climate of‍ fear and instability.

As the situation worsens, critical infrastructure is collapsing ⁣under⁤ the ‌weight of the conflict.Essential ⁣services such as healthcare, education, ⁢and food supply⁤ chains are being severely disrupted. ⁤The⁢ United Nations ⁣has documented a ‍dramatic ⁣rise in the number of⁢ internally displaced persons (IDPs), with ​many fleeing to overcrowded camps‍ that lack adequate⁣ support. Key issues include:

  • Increased violence against women and children,with ⁤reports of sexual violence​ used as a weapon of war.
  • Restrictions on humanitarian aid delivery, obstructed by ‍ongoing ‍hostilities and insecurity.
  • Disruption of ⁣educational services, leaving children without access​ to learning and safety.

This ​deteriorating landscape underscores the urgent⁢ need ⁤for a concerted international ‌response to address both the immediate and long-term challenges⁢ facing Burkina Faso,‍ as the cycle of ⁢violence presents overwhelming threats to human rights and dignity.

Urgent Calls for International ‌Intervention and Support for Affected Communities

Considering the ongoing ‍atrocities perpetrated by Islamist armed groups ‌in Burkina Faso, there is⁢ an urgent‌ need for the international community⁢ to‌ step up and provide support ‍to affected communities. ​Reports indicate that​ civilians are increasingly becoming targets, with entire villages devastated by‌ violence. humanitarian organizations are warning that without immediate ‌intervention, the situation will deteriorate further,‍ leading to a potential humanitarian crisis. Key actions that could be taken include:

  • Deployment of International Peacekeeping Forces: Establish a⁤ multinational force to ‍protect vulnerable populations‍ and assist local security forces.
  • Increased Humanitarian Aid: Enhance funding for aid ⁤organizations working on the ground to ensure basic needs such as⁣ food, shelter, and medical care are met.
  • Sanctions⁢ and Accountability Measures: implement‍ targeted sanctions ​against individuals ‍and groups responsible for ‌violence to deter further‌ atrocities.

The crisis in Burkina Faso ‌represents‌ not just a national tragedy, ‍but a regional and global concern as instability ⁢can spill across borders, ​affecting neighboring countries. Experts ⁣emphasize the importance of a coordinated international response ⁣to ‌address the​ root​ causes ⁤of the conflict, including poverty, lack of ⁢education,⁢ and political ⁣disenfranchisement. Collaborative efforts shoudl ⁢focus on ⁣fostering dialog among⁤ all ⁣stakeholders involved, as well as promoting lasting progress initiatives. Essential steps forward include:

  • Engagement with Local Leaders: Foster​ discussions with community and religious leaders to bridge divides and promote peace.
  • Support for Education and ⁣Economic development: Invest⁣ in programs that address the socio-economic vulnerabilities exploited​ by extremist groups.
  • Collaboration with Regional Powers: Work with ECOWAS and⁢ the African ​Union to develop a cohesive strategy for ⁢stability and security in the‌ region.
